제목: 자세한 코드 예제와 함께 Python에서 %s, %d, %f를 사용하는 방법
소개:
Python에서 문자열 형식 지정은 문자열을 처리하는 일반적인 방법입니다. 그 중 %s, %d, %f는 문자열 형식 지정에 사용되는 자리 표시자입니다. 이 문서에서는 이 세 가지 자리 표시자의 사용법을 자세히 소개하고 구체적인 코드 예제를 제공합니다.
1. %s 사용 방법
Python에서 %s는 모든 유형의 데이터를 문자열로 형식화하는 데 사용되는 일반적인 자리 표시자입니다.
예제 1:
name = "小明" age = 18 print("我的名字是:%s,今年%d岁。" % (name, age))
출력 결과:
我的名字是:小明,今年18岁。
예제 2: 결합 사전
person = {'name': '小明', 'age': 18} print("我的名字是:%(name)s,今年%(age)d岁。" % person)
출력 결과:
我的名字是:小明,今年18岁。
2. %d 사용 방법
%d는 정수 형식을 지정하는 데 사용되는 자리 표시자입니다.
예제 3:
num = 12345 print("数字:%d" % num)
출력 결과:
数字:12345
예제 4: 결합된 목록
numbers = [1, 2, 3, 4, 5] for num in numbers: print("数字:%d" % num)
출력 결과:
数字:1 数字:2 数字:3 数字:4 数字:5
3. 사용 방법 %f
%f는 부동 소수점 숫자 기호의 형식을 지정하는 데 사용되는 자리 표시자입니다.
예제 5:
pi = 3.1415926 print("圆周率:%.2f" % pi)
출력 결과:
圆周率:3.14
예제 6: 루프 결합
numbers = [1.23, 4.56, 7.89] for num in numbers: print("数字:%.1f" % num)
출력 결과:
数字:1.2 数字:4.6 数字:7.9
요약하자면,
특정 코드 예제를 통해 실제 개발에서 문자열을 처리하는 데 편의를 제공하는 이 세 가지 자리 표시자의 사용을 명확하게 이해할 수 있습니다. 이러한 자리 표시자의 사용에 대한 심층적인 이해와 숙달은 문자열 처리에 있어 더 많은 유연성과 효율성을 가져다 줄 것입니다.
위 내용은 파이썬에서 %s, %d, %f를 사용하는 방법의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!